LNG?
LNG = Liquefied Natural Gas:
predominantly methane (C1
H4
)
liquefied to161 degree C, reducing the volume by a factor of 600
safe transport & storage at near atmospheric pressure: safety
vaporizes quickly when exposed to atmosphere & lighter than air
gas clouds burn, but no explosions (if not confined)
low level of contaminants and NG a clean burning fuel colorless and no smell
Why is LNG used?
allows transport of gas over long distances using LNG Carriers
creates flexibility in the natural gas market, enhancing reliability of
supply at competitive pricing
fuel for power generation and feedstock for industries
new trend: fuel for marine and road transport.

Challenges for ports
LNG berths move into busy ports;
Scheduling of LNG chain is tight and delays not easily tolerated; High vessel costs imply also a need for high port availability;
High safety standards need to be maintained: The LNG industry
maintains a conservative approach;
Vessel traffic management essential to warrant safe manoeuvres;
Locations selected of berths should have low probability of collision
Shallow draft vessels (< 12,5 m) so modest water-depths; but
High freeboards (> 20 m) and Loa between 300 and 350 m require
manoeuvring space and tug capacity;
Necessity to remain cost competitive.

Challenges ahead for downstream market penetration LNG:
Standard legislation and equipment standardisation;
Safety training on how to handle liquid gasses to maintain safety record;
Engine management technology development;
Incremental investments in port infra and engine rooms of vessels;
